Умение находить делители больших чисел важно в сфере информационной безопасности, поскольку принцип вычислительной трудности факторизации (разложения на множители) больших чисел положен в основу многих современных криптографических алгоритмов. cyberleninka.ru
Некоторые примеры важности этого:
- Шифрование с открытыми ключами. school-science.ru В таком шифре открытый ключ — это большое число, доступное всем. school-science.ru При делении можно получить только два целых числа (кроме 1 и самого числа). school-science.ru Эти два числа и есть личный ключ, и, если их перемножить, получится открытый ключ. school-science.ru Сообщение, зашифрованное таким образом, невозможно расшифровать без личного ключа. school-science.ru
- Защита конфиденциальной информации. cyberleninka.ru Например, в алгоритме RSA время вычислений экспоненциально возрастает при увеличении количества битов в полученном открытом ключе. cyberleninka.ru
Таким образом, способность находить делители больших чисел помогает обеспечивать надёжность систем защиты информации, делая их более сложными для взлома.